Berta Weathersbee Elementary School is a Title I public elementary school that is part of the Troup County school district, located in Lagrange, GA with about 335 students offering grade levels from Pre-Kindergarten to 5th Grade. A Title I school provides supplemental financial assistance to school districts for children from low-income families. Its purpose is to provide all children significant opportunity to receive a fair, equitable, and high-quality education. With about 28 teachers, Berta Weathersbee Elementary School has a student/teacher ratio of about 11:1. The national average for public schools is about 15:1. A lower student/teacher ratio is a key factor that determines how much a teacher can devote his/her time to each individual student thus improving, or reducing (in the event of a higher student/teacher ratio) the attention each student is given for their educational needs.

School Demographics for 335 students

The primary ethnicity of students attending BERTA WEATHERSBEE ELEMENTARY SCHOOL is predominantly Black or African American, representing about 88% of the student body.

Black or African American
88.4%
White
4.8%
Two or more races
4.2%
Hispanic/Latino
2.7%

Female
46.9%
Male
53.1%
